1st Meeting of the Education Rebuilding Council


Wednesday, October 18, 2006



Photograph of the meeting of the Education Rebuilding Council


Prime Minister Shinzo Abe held the 1st meeting of the Education Rebuilding Council at the Prime Minister's Official Residence. The meeting was participated in by the full council of Mr. Ryoji Noyori, the chairman of the council, Mr. Morio Ikeda, the acting chairman, and 15 other intellectuals.

In his address, Prime Minister Abe identified the major ultimate objective of rebuilding education as being to guarantee that all children have the opportunity to acquire a high academic ability and sense of discipline. He said to fulfill this objective, it is important to rebuild public education, as well as the educational function of families and communities. Specifically, he pointed out the following as three issues for deliberation: measures to provide high quality education and seek the improvement of academic abilities; measures for the "creation of beautiful people" who have developed a sense of discipline and sound sentiment; and measures to rebuild education that involves the entire community, aiming to enhance the educational function of families and communities so that everyone can cherish their family and the community that nurtured them.

Prime Minister Abe further requested that the council deliberate on fundamental policies to rebuild education from a broad perspective in order to create an educational system commensurate to a Japan of the 21st century and to realize the creation of a beautiful country.
